Character of the water

Vittjärnarna lies in the cold north — a northern humic brown forest lake. The tea-stained, humic water hides the bottom within an arm's length. In summer a thermocline settles around 5 m and splits the lake into two worlds.

Permits & rules

Fishing permit required — Vittjärnarna FVOF. Day permit ~140 kr · annual permit ~700 kr.

  • Pike: keep at most one over 75 cm per day.
  • Handheld tackle only. Respect the protected zones at the inlets and outlets.

Fishing Vittjärnarna

perch, pike and burbot sit at the top of the food chain in Vittjärnarna, carried by roach. The brown, humic water keeps visibility short — the fishing is more about vibration than sight.
